to join our team on a long-term contract. The ideal candidate will be responsible for developing high-quality, scalable applications and collaborating with cross-functional teams throughout the development lifecycle.
Key Responsibilities:
Design, develop, and maintain full stack applications using
C#/.NET 9
Build responsive and modern desktop UIs using
WPF
Develop dynamic front-end features using
JavaScript
Collaborate with designers, developers, and stakeholders to gather and implement requirements
Write clean, maintainable, and testable code
Troubleshoot and resolve technical issues across the stack
Follow best practices in coding, testing, and deployment
Participate in code reviews and Agile ceremonies
Required Skills:
6+ years
of experience in full stack software development
Proficiency in
C#
and
.NET Core / .NET 9
Strong hands-on experience with
WPF
for desktop applications
Solid knowledge of
JavaScript
for front-end development
Experience with
REST APIs
and
integration of backend services
Familiarity with
Git
and
version control workflows
Understanding of
Agile/Scrum methodologies
Strong debugging, problem-solving, and analytical skills
Excellent communication and teamwork abilities
Nice to Have:
Experience with modern front-end frameworks (e.g.,
React
,
Angular
)
Knowledge of
CI/CD pipelines
,
unit testing
, and
DevOps
practices
Exposure to
cloud platforms
like
Azure
or
AWS
Job Types: Full-time, Permanent
Pay: ₹800,000.00 - ₹1,400,000.00 per year
Benefits:
* Work from home
Beware of fraud agents! do not pay money to get a job
MNCJobsIndia.com will not be responsible for any payment made to a third-party. All Terms of Use are applicable.